Is PSU government or private?

A government-owned enterprise, government-owned corporation, statutory corporation and a nationalised company in India is called a public sector undertaking (PSU) or a public sector enterprise.

Does PSU come under central government?

In a PSU company, most shares, 51\% or more, are owned by the central or state government. PSUs are classified as central public sector enterprises (CPSUs, CPSEs) or state-level public enterprises (SLPEs). As per SCOPE report of 23 October 2019, there are 10 Maharatnas, 14 Navratnas, and 74 Miniratnas.

Is PSU a semi government?

Semi Government Company These are also known as public sector undertakings (PSUs). Public sector undertakings are state-owned enterprises. These semi-government companies are most likely to be owned by the union government of India or one of the state governments or by both the governments.

Can PSU employee do business?

You may not be permitted in law to do business while you are employed and drawing salary from an organisation. A PSU employee is NOT entitled to conduct any other business of profit and neither a NOC for the same can be issued by his Employer.

What is government PSU?

The government owned corporations are termed as Public sector Undertakings (PSUs) in India. In a PSU majority (51\% or more) of the paid share capital is held by central government or by any state government or partly by the central government and partly by one or more state governments.

Is retiree of PSU a government employee under Section 10(10aa)(I)?

Accordingly, retiree of PSU could not be treated as government employee for the purpose of section (10AA) (i). Assessee, retiree of PSU by way of writ petition sought direction for treatment as government employees so as to attract section 10 (10AA) (i) entitling him to full tax exemption on leave encashment after retirement/superannuation.

Is a PSE considered a government company?

Principally yes, technically no because as a PSE employee, you are a Public Servant since the majority share in the State/Central PSE you are working in is held in the name of the President of India which makes your company a “Government Company” as defined under The Companies Act, 2013 (Amend.).

What is the difference between government employee and public sector employee?

So by definition, any person working with a Central or State Government Organization can be termed as Government Employee. A person employed with Public Sector Unit can not be called as Government Employee although common people still do not differentiate between this.
